Abstract

A method is disclosed for using a camera on-board a vehicle to determine whether precipitation is failing near the vehicle. The method may include obtaining multiple images. Each of the multiple images may be known to photographically depict a “rain” or a “no rain” condition. An artificial neural network may be trained on the multiple images. Later, the artificial neural network may analyze one or more images captured by a first camera secured to a first vehicle. Based on that analysis, the artificial neural network may classify the first vehicle as being in “rain” or “no rain” weather.
